Position Information

Position Title Adjunct Sociology Instructor

Requisition Number A00046P

Job Summary/Basic Function

Part-time adjunct instructor of sociology. To teach one or two courses per semester as needed.

**This is a pooled position. Applicants are selected from the pool as positions become available. After a period of time the pool will expire and applicants will be notified.

Required Qualifications

Master’s degree in Sociology or closely related field.

Must be Utah resident.

Preferred Qualifications

Teaching experience preferred.

Ph.D. in sociology preferred.
